Nigerian international drift driving expert Jamus Bashar Muhammad, also called Jaybash, has said passion, hardwork, commitment are neccesary catalysts for sucess.
He said his passion for cars led him to success in driving.

Speaking recently Jaybash said “Driving, they say, is a passion for many, and for some, a full-time job. For some, passion is the key word when it comes to cars, and those with the determination, drive, and passion can achieve great success.
“I am a passionate driver who found success by transferring his driving abilities from the streets to the professional track. “

He said he began street drifting in 2015, and by 2018, he had transformed himself into a professional drifter.

According to him, his success continued in competitions such as the drift league championship, where he finished third in Abuja and second in Ibadan—events that drew over 17,000 and 18,000 people, respectively.
“Not only did Jaybash find his calling in competing, but also in event organization. He and his partner, Capt. Awwal, successfully organized their first debut event in Minna, which drew over 18,000 people, following that, he traveled to Lagos for the BMW Fest 2022 (during covid) and visited “Revs & Runway in Lagos.”
They traveled down for the “Ondo Auto Rally” by work and play in 2021, and then to Kano a few days later for a “Drift League” competition. They then returned to Abuja to compete in the “Car Park Drift” 2021.
Jaybash said he has continued to compete to this day.
